How to Map and Document Tide-Pool Biodiversity During Your Beachcombing Trips

Tide pools are one of the most fascinating ecosystems to explore during a beachcombing trip. They are rich with biodiversity, offering a window into the intricate relationships between marine life and the environment. Whether you're an amateur naturalist or a seasoned researcher, mapping and documenting tide-pool biodiversity can be an exciting way to deepen your understanding of coastal ecosystems while contributing valuable data for conservation efforts. Here's a guide on how to effectively map and document tide-pool biodiversity during your beachcombing adventures.

1. Prepare Your Beachcombing Kit for Biodiversity Documentation

Before you set out on your beachcombing trip, ensure you have the right tools for documenting tide-pool biodiversity. A well-prepared kit will make the process smoother and more enjoyable.

  • Essential Tools:
    • Notebook or Field Journal: For taking notes on species, habitat conditions, and any unique observations.
    • Camera or Smartphone: To capture images of the species and habitats you're documenting.
    • Identification Guides: Bring along a field guide for marine life to help with species identification (physical or digital).
    • Measuring Tape or Ruler: Useful for noting the size and spread of certain species or tide-pool features.
    • Waterproof Container or Bag: For safely collecting small specimens or samples for closer observation (with appropriate permissions).
    • GPS Device or Smartphone with Mapping App: To record your exact location and map tide pools accurately.

2. Choose the Right Location and Timing

Tide pools are only accessible at certain times, so it's important to plan your trip around the tides. They are best explored during low tide, when the water retreats and exposes the hidden pools.

  • Timing: Aim for a negative low tide, as this will give you the best opportunity to explore deeper pools. Tides vary by location and time of year, so check local tide charts before planning your trip.
  • Location: Look for rocky shorelines, cliffs, or coastal areas where waves and tides have created pools in the rocks. Popular spots often have a rich diversity of life, but less-visited locations might offer unique finds too.

3. Document the Location of Each Tide Pool

Mapping the location of each tide pool is key to tracking biodiversity. Start by marking the coordinates of each tide pool you visit.

  • Use GPS Coordinates: If you have a GPS device or a smartphone with mapping capabilities, record the exact coordinates of each tide pool. This will help you return to the same spot for future visits and also allow you to compare changes in biodiversity over time.
  • Sketch a Map: In addition to GPS data, consider sketching a simple map of the area with key landmarks, pool locations, and environmental features (e.g., tidal zone, beach type, and water depth). This is a great way to visualize the area and can be helpful when sharing your data.
  • Note Environmental Conditions: Record the time of day, tide height, weather conditions, and water temperature. These factors can influence the species composition of the tide pools.

4. Identify and Record the Species

One of the most exciting aspects of tide-pool exploration is identifying the diverse species that inhabit these micro-ecosystems. Here's how to document the biodiversity you encounter:

  • Observe and Identify: Take time to observe the organisms in their natural environment. Use your field guide or smartphone identification apps to help identify species such as sea stars, anemones, crabs, snails, and various algae. Many apps now include marine life identification features, making it easier to recognize species on-site.
  • Take Photos: Capture detailed photos of the species, paying attention to important identifying features such as color, texture, and shape. Try to include reference points (e.g., nearby rocks or water level) to show the species in context.
  • Record Observations: Write down detailed notes about each species, including:
    • Common and scientific names (if possible).
    • Physical characteristics (size, color, texture, etc.).
    • Behavior (e.g., feeding, moving, or hiding).
    • Population density (few, several, many).
  • Check for Rare Species: Some species might be rare or endangered. If you encounter a species that's unfamiliar or appears uncommon, make a note of it and consider researching it further after your trip.

5. Create a Tide-Pool Biodiversity Inventory

Once you have identified the species, create a detailed biodiversity inventory for each tide pool you visited.

  • Inventory Checklist: Organize your notes and photos into an inventory, listing each species you encountered along with their location, habitat type, and any other important notes. This list will provide valuable data on the biodiversity of the area.
  • Include Species Groups: Group your species by category, such as:
    • Invertebrates: Crabs, sea urchins, mollusks, etc.
    • Fish and Marine Life: Small fish, seahorses, and other aquatic life.
    • Algae and Plant Life: Seaweeds, seagrasses, and other marine plants.
    • Microorganisms: Plankton and other microscopic species.
  • Habitats and Interactions: Note how species interact with their environment. Are there certain plants or structures where specific species tend to gather? Are there any observed feeding behaviors, predation, or symbiotic relationships?

6. Share Your Findings and Contribute to Citizen Science

Your observations can be part of a larger effort to track marine biodiversity, especially in areas where research is limited. Many organizations and online platforms encourage citizen scientists to contribute their data.

  • Join Citizen Science Projects: Platforms like iNaturalist and Marine Conservation Society allow you to upload your observations and photos to help track species distributions and monitor ocean health.
  • Collaborate with Local Research Groups: If you encounter rare or endangered species, consider sharing your findings with local marine biologists, conservation groups, or universities. Your data might contribute to important research or conservation projects.

7. Respect the Ecosystem and Practice Ethical Beachcombing

While it's exciting to document marine life, it's also important to be mindful of the fragile nature of tide pools and the creatures that inhabit them.

  • Minimize Disturbance: Avoid touching or moving organisms unless necessary for identification or documentation. Be gentle when handling specimens to prevent harm.
  • Follow Local Guidelines: Always follow local regulations regarding wildlife observation and collection. Some areas may prohibit the removal of specimens or require permits.
  • Leave No Trace: After you've documented your findings, ensure that you leave the tide pools exactly as you found them, respecting the natural environment and the species living there.
